Results 1 to 7 of 7
Hi Guys,
i'm a new incomer to wonderful linux system.i installed mandriva 2006 but i think it needs alot of dev files so i tried debian.it's very wonderful and very ...
- 02-01-2007 #1Just Joined!
- Join Date
- Sep 2006
- Posts
- 15
Dependency Problems
Hi Guys,
i'm a new incomer to wonderful linux system.i installed mandriva 2006 but i think it needs alot of dev files so i tried debian.it's very wonderful and very stable i got headache to install it but i learned from that and it worthed it.my question here how can i install new software for example battle of wesnoth which there is a new version not currently installed within Sarge there is backport but the depndency problem arises as i have to update libc6 but when i want to uninstall then install new version it seems to be i'll remove my all system
why couldn't the modifiers or the programers inlude the dependent files with the installation files instead of trying to install each alone ?...is it a programming problem because i feel this is the only defect in the linux instead of w$ u download and install...
- 02-01-2007 #2
Sarge is old, try using Etch or pull the packages from backports.
The version of wesnoth I have installed in Sid is 1.2-1 0, which is the most recent version.Debian Sid LXDE Kernel liquorix CPU Pentium IV 2.80GHz GeForce 9400 GT
Debian - "If you can't apt-get something, it isn't useful or doesn't exist"
Giant Debian sources.list | Debian upgrade script smxi | sysinfo script inxi
- 02-01-2007 #3Linux User
- Join Date
- Feb 2006
- Posts
- 484
don't remove the libc6 package just instal the newer version and debian will reocgnize it and upgrade the libc6 to the new version
- 02-02-2007 #4Just Joined!
- Join Date
- Sep 2006
- Posts
- 15
thx guys but i don't know why for example wesnoth programmers don't include libc6 package within the game debian package.when i install it ,it looks for my dependent files versions and update them if necessary??
- 02-02-2007 #5
Simple answer packaging all the necessary files would make packages much bigger, and second packaging everything needed to install each app is really the windows way of doing things. Plus it would be a good way to break a system , by installing newer/older/conflicting libraries if packages came with them instead of relying on your package manager to install what was needed.
Use apt/aptitude/synaptic and dependencies are automatically handled for you.
auto-apt is a package that can come in handy as well.
The only time dependencies are really an issue with Debian is when you try to install from source or when you download a .deb package(dpkg will usually tell you what you are missing).
I suggest reading:
Installing Software Linux Style (Debian) - debiantutorials.org
http://www.debiantutorials.org/content/view/21/135/
APT HOWTO
http://www.debian.org/doc/manuals/ap....html#contents
"Beginning Debian package management"
http://www.debian.org/doc/manuals/re...#s-apt-install
How To Compile Linux Software With Debian Linux
http://www.aboutdebian.com/compile.htmDebian Sid LXDE Kernel liquorix CPU Pentium IV 2.80GHz GeForce 9400 GT
Debian - "If you can't apt-get something, it isn't useful or doesn't exist"
Giant Debian sources.list | Debian upgrade script smxi | sysinfo script inxi
- 02-03-2007 #6Just Joined!
- Join Date
- Dec 2006
- Posts
- 35
I struggled and struggled trying to install the alsa pkg's in etch then discovered it is simple as this. (after aptitude update)
:/home/cab# aptitude search alsa
v alsa -
i alsa-base - ALSA driver configuration files
p alsa-firmware-loaders - ALSA software loaders for specific hardwari alsa-oss - ALSA wrapper for OSS applications
i alsa-source - ALSA driver sources
i alsa-tools - Console based ALSA utilities for specific
i alsa-tools-gui - GUI based ALSA utilities for specific hardi alsa-utils - ALSA utilities
i alsamixergui - graphical soundcard mixer for ALSA soundcav alsaplayer -
p alsaplayer-alsa - PCM player designed for ALSA (ALSA output
p alsaplayer-common - PCM player designed for ALSA (common filesp alsaplayer-daemon - PCM player designed for ALSA (non-interactp alsaplayer-esd - PCM player designed for ALSA (EsounD outpup alsaplayer-gtk - PCM player designed for ALSA (GTK version)v alsaplayer-interface -
p alsaplayer-jack - PCM player designed for ALSA (JACK output
p alsaplayer-nas - PCM player designed for ALSA (NAS output mp alsaplayer-oss - PCM player designed for ALSA (OSS output mv alsaplayer-output -
p alsaplayer-text - PCM player designed for ALSA (text versionp alsaplayer-xosd - PCM player designed for ALSA (osd version)p balsa - An e-mail client for GNOME
p bse-alsa - ALSA plugin for BEAST
p gnome-alsamixer - ALSA sound mixer for GNOME
i A gstreamer0.10-alsa - GStreamer plugin for ALSA
p gstreamer0.8-alsa - ALSA plugin for GStreamer
p libalsaplayer-dev - PCM player designed for ALSA (interface lip libalsaplayer0 - PCM player designed for ALSA (interface lip libclalsadrv-dev - Development file for libclalsadrv
p libclalsadrv1 - ALSA driver C++ access library
p libesd-alsa0 - Enlightened Sound Daemon (ALSA) - Shared li A libpt-plugins-alsa - Portable Windows Library Audio Plugin for
i A libsdl1.2debian-alsa - Simple DirectMedia Layer (with X11 and ALSp libwine-alsa - Windows API Implementation (ALSA Sound Modp mpg123-alsa - MPEG layer 1/2/3 audio player with ALSA sup psemu-sound-alsa - ALSA sound plugin for PSX emulators
p python-alsaaudio - Alsa bindings for Python
v snd-gtk-alsa -
p vlc-plugin-alsa - dummy transitional package
p xfce4-mixer-alsa - Xfce4 Mixer ALSA backend
i xmms2-plugin-alsa - XMMS2 - ALSA output
p xmp-alsa - ALSA driver for XMP
p yate-alsa - ALSA module for yate
deb:/home/cab#
aptitude install alsa alsa-base alsa-utils alsa-tools ,,,,,,,
- 02-03-2007 #7Just Joined!
- Join Date
- Dec 2006
- Posts
- 35
I
For wesnoth
deb:/home/cab# aptiyude search wesnoth
bash: aptiyude: command not found
deb:/home/cab# aptitude search wesnoth
p wesnoth - fantasy turn-based strategy game
p wesnoth-data - data files for Wesnoth
p wesnoth-editor - map editor for Wesnoth
p wesnoth-ei - Eastern Invasion official campaign for Wesp wesnoth-httt - Heir to the Throne official campaign for Wp wesnoth-music - music files for Wesnoth
p wesnoth-server - multiplayer network server for Wesnoth
p wesnoth-trow - The Rise of Wesnoth official campaign for
p wesnoth-tsg - The South Guard official campaign for Wesnp wesnoth-ttb - A Tale of Two Brothers official campaign fp wesnoth-utbs - Under the Burning Suns official campaign fdeb:/home/cab#


Reply With Quote
